#9fc799 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9fc799 is composed of 62.4% red, 78% green and 60%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 23.1% yellow and 22% black. It has a hue angle of 112.2 degrees, a saturation of 29.1% and a lightness of 69%. #9fc799 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#3f8f33.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

Shades and Tints of #9fc799

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070c07 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#9fc799

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#acb5ab is the less saturated color, while #77fe62 is the most saturated one.
